The world's largest solar-powered boat - the MS Turanor PlanetSolar - made waves as it sailed into Victoria Harbour in Hong Kong this week.

The catamaran measures 31 metres long and has a total solar battery area of 500 square metres, and is currently on a journey round the globe to promote sustainable energy.

Silent and pollution-free, it cost £10m to build and can reach 15 knots (17.3 mph).
